This looked like one heck of a game, with lots of chances by both teams. Henry smacked the ball off the cross bar and the rising Barcelona star, Pedro, was there for the follow up. Henry looked to be a handful for Villarreal, as he nearly rose up to head up home a few crosses.
Giuseppe Rossi (oh how the U.S. national team could use him, especially with the losss of Davies) may have had one of the best chances towards the end of the game. He was put through by a wonderful chip pass from Sienna and cleverly tried to slip the ball past the keeper only to have the ball cleared off the line by Puyol. He recalls it via his Twitter account. This was quite a match for Villarreal, to earn a draw against Barcelona at the Camp Nou must give them some confidence going forward in La Liga. Still, Barcelona was able to rack up another high possession time figure, but just didn't get the goals they needed to rack up another win.
